Given y= sqrt(x) + 4/sqrt(x) + 4 , find dy/dx when x=8 giving your answer in form Asqrt(2) where A is a rational number.

Read and understand the questionRe-write in easier form to be able to differentiateDifferentiate and sub in value for xSimplifyMake sure we answer the question
